Does your pup have lots of chew toys? If not, she needs them ASAP for her teething. When she bites at you correct her and give her a chew toy, then praise when she goes to town on the toy. Another thing I did was show dominance over her by holding her on her back to calm her back when she was biting hard. She still play-bites with me now when excited, but it's more like the kind of play bites you see them giving littermates as opposed to when she was going way too far before (she drew a pretty good amount of blood on my nose twice when we were playing, so the dominating was a must for me; maybe it's not at that stage with you though). I think part of the reason she play-bites with me (and no one else) is that we run and chase each other around a lot, so that must trigger some of that hunting instinct she was born with.
